Program / Master in Physicomathematical Sciences
Is taught in: ESFM
Program objectives
Training of human resources in different areas of physics, mathematics, and related multidisciplinary areas, capable of developing original research that contributes to the advancement of knowledge and the solution of problems in the so-called basic and applied sciences, with possible technological repercussions.

Lines of Knowledge Generation and Application
- Complex analysis, hypercomplexity and operator theory.
- Relativity and cosmology.
- Astronomy and astrophysics.
- Magnetism, EPR, biological systems, rheology and soft materials.
- Algebra, code theory and cryptography.
- Thermodynamics, statistical physics and complex systems.
- Quantum mechanics and mathematical physics.
- Stochastic processes and time series analysis.
- High energy physics.
- Materials science.
- Computational methods: numerical solutions of differential equations and optimization.
- Nuclear engineering.
- Solid state physics.
